Former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) heavyweight titleholder Cain Velasquez still hasn’t watched the replay of his submission loss to Fabricio Werdum in the main event of the UFC 188 pay-per-view (PPV) back in June.

If you haven’t either, see it here.

Not because he can’t bear to witness the title change hands, but rather because it won’t do him any good, seeing as how he’s not yet in training camp.

That time will come.

“I haven’t watched it yet,” Velasquez told Ariel Helwani. “When I get closer to the fight time, before my camp, I like to watch ’em all. Watch film on him, watch past film of myself. Me and Javier Mendez, we both do it together.”

As for the rematch?

Velasquez has no problem facing “Vai Cavalo” in Brazil, if the promotion can iron out some of the logistical wrinkles. If not, expect their 265-pound do-over to happen at some point in early 2016 in Las Vegas, Nevada.
